Approve Request App on Fiori Wave2 - Error

Former Member
0 Kudos

Hi,

We are trying to use the Approve Request App on Fiori Wave2.A dynamic tile has been created. While trying to launch the app from the Approver id we get a popup saying Failure-Unable to launch App. Steps mentioned in the Approve Request app on SCN (links referred : http://scn.sap.com/docs/DOC-46215 and http://help.sap.com/fiori_bs2013/helpdata/en/a8/995952d9a6617fe10000000a44538d/content.htm  have been followed and checked.

Could you help us with this issue?

Attached is a screenshot of the error.

Hi Ann,

Beside the Dynamic App Launcher Tile, you also need to add a target Mapping in your catalog.

Check if the target Launchpad role (Transaction LPD_CUST) exists in your SAP ECC system

Add an Target-Mapping Tile

Add the Intent data

Semantic Object  WorkflowTask

Action  approveRequests

Add Target data

Launchpad Role  UIX01CA1

Launchpad Instance  TRANSACTIONAL

Application Alias  ApproveRequests

Add General Data

Specify the supported form factor

Hi Ann,

The tile setting looks OK.

Probably some setting is wrong in scenario definition.

Please find the ResolveLink OData service in the network tab of inspect element and check the response.

/sap/opu/odata/UI2/INTEROP/ResolveLink?linkId=%27WorkflowTask-approveRequests%3FOrigin%3DERP800_PGW%252CTS97100180%26scenarioId%3DZ00_ABSENCE%27&shellType=%27FLP%27

The response should have URL like /sap/bc/ui5_ui5/sap/ca_all_apv?Origin=ERP800_PGW%2cTS97100180&scenarioId=Z00_ABSENCE

Thanks Masayuki. Our admin has suggested that the issue which is occurring is due to lower version of SAP UI5 libraries.For Approve requests to Work, minimum requirement of SAP UI5 is 1.18.8.
